What happens when your perfect world ideal fails to materialise? Angie found her diary from aged 12 and lamented on how her life has turned out pretty differently from the possibility filled pages of her early aspirations. But then these days with social media and online profiles we are constantly inventing myths about ourselves. Join her on a journey of stories, poetry and comedy , Angie reflects on the nature of ambition and failure. Includes new poem, Ode to Aldi. About Angie: Equally at home on the stand-up circuit as in a posh tent at a literature festival, Angie presents dirty stanzas and awkward stories. An accomplished comedy performer Mythical Creature is her second Edinburgh show.
